Temple Bar Hotels Dublin

Developed over the last fifteen years as Dublin's cultural quarter, Temple Bar is the first point of call for many visitors to Dublin. It is very popular with both locals and visitors. It is also very famous for stag and hen parties and visitors come from across the water. Temple Bar contains an eclectic mix of pubs, clubs, restaurants, galleries, cultural centre’s and shops. Temple Bar buzzes with activity day and night in almost any season of the year.
Temple Bar is a maze of little cobble stoned streets all containing little quaint shops which you will not find on the high street. A browse through beautiful cultural Temple Bar on a warm summer’s day is a wonderful way to relax.
Accommodation in Temple Bar ranges from top hotels such as The Clarence and The Morgan to low-price hostels and guesthouses such as the Bridge House. Several excellent mid-price hotels exist. Be sure the check out the The Paramount Hotel, as well as the nearby Trinity Capital Hotel.
There is so much to do in Temple Bar. Be sure to check out the food market in Meeting House Square on Saturdays. Take in a movie in the Irish Film Institute or one of their free open air cinema showings shown in summer. If travelling with kids, take them to see The Ark Children's Theatre.
